Basic Information
| Product Name | (4-Chlorophenyl)(2-([(4-Methoxybenzyl)Sulfanyl]Methyl)Phenyl)Dioxo-Lambda6-Sulfane |
| CAS No. | 337923-93-0 |
| Molecular Formula | C21H19ClO3S2 |
| Molecular Weight | 418.96 g/mol |
| Synonyms | (4-Chlorophenyl){2-[(4-methoxybenzyl)sulfanylmethyl]phenyl}λ6-sulfanedione; (4-Chlorophenyl)[2-[[(4-Methoxyphenyl)methyl]thio]methyl]phenyl]dioxo-λ6-sulfane; Bis(4-chlorophenyl) sulfone derivative (related); λ6-Sulfane, (4-chlorophenyl)[2-[[(4-methoxyphenyl)methyl]thio]methyl]phenyl]dioxo-; 337923-93-0; PMB-protected sulfane derivative |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(typically 15-25°C). This compound is light-sensitive (store away from light). Keep away from heat, sparks, and open flame. For long-term storage, consider storing under an inert atmosphere to ensure optimal stability.
